What are Planning Application Form Templates?

Planning Application Form Templates are standardized documents used by individuals or organizations to apply for planning permission or permits for construction projects. These templates streamline the application process by providing a structured format for submitting the necessary information and documents.

Every LPA has its own policies and garden annexes will be included in these. A good planning statement should demonstrate how the proposed development is compliant with the relevant policies and guidelines. These policies include elements such as size, design, access and sustainability.
A typical Planning Statement could be set out as follows: Introduction. Location and site description. Proposed developments. Planning history of the site and planning permissions on other related sites. Planning policy is relevant to the application. Assessment-the case for development in the light of proceeding factors.

To apply for planning permission you need to submit a planning application. All planning applications are required to be submitted on a standard form and can be submitted online through the Planning Portal.
Write the application reference number and name/address of the scheme at the top of your letter. Make clear that you object. Refer to development plan. Make clear if there are any other material considerations that should be taken into account. Don't be emotive, focus on the issues.
